IKEA HEMNES 402.176.77 Mirror Cabinet instructions manual
The IKEA HEMNES 402.176.77 is a wall-mounted mirror cabinet with a white finish, designed for bathroom storage. It features a mirrored door, adjustable shelves, and a soft-closing mechanism. The cabinet is made from particleboard, fiberboard, acrylic paint, and mirror glass. Below are key sections for safety, parts list, assembly, installation, use, care, and warranty information.

Safety Instructions
Read all instructions before assembly and installation.
- Two-person job: Assembly and mounting require at least two adults due to size and weight.
- Stable surface: Assemble on a clean, flat, protected surface to avoid scratches.
- Wall suitability: Ensure wall is solid and can support the cabinet's weight (see specifications). Use appropriate fixings for your wall type.
- Child safety: Keep small parts away from children during assembly. Ensure cabinet is securely mounted to prevent tipping.
- Tool safety: Use correct tools. Do not overtighten screws.
WARNING! Improper installation can cause the cabinet to fall, resulting in serious injury or damage. Always mount into wall studs or use suitable hollow-wall anchors.
Assembly Steps
Follow the numbered steps in the included pictorial guide. This is a summary.
- Prepare parts: Lay out all parts and hardware. Identify each piece using the parts list.
- Connect side panels to back panel: Align the pre-drilled holes on the side panels with those on the back panel. Insert cam lock pins and tighten with the Allen key.
- Attach top and bottom panels: Connect the top and bottom panels to the assembled frame using the remaining cam locks.
- Install shelf supports: Insert the plastic shelf supports (pegs) into the pre-drilled holes on the inner sides at your desired heights.
- Attach mounting brackets: Secure the two metal mounting brackets to the upper inside rear of the cabinet using the provided screws.
- Install shelves: Place the adjustable shelves onto the supports.
- Attach door: The mirrored door comes with hinges pre-attached. Carefully lift and hook the door hinges onto the hinge plates on the cabinet frame. Ensure it is seated correctly.
- Adjust door: If necessary, use a screwdriver to adjust the hinge screws for proper door alignment and smooth closing.
Tip: Do not fully tighten all cam locks until the entire frame is squared up.
Wall Installation
This is a critical step. The cabinet must be securely fixed to a solid wall.
- Choose location: Select a wall stud or ensure you have appropriate anchors for hollow walls. The cabinet must be level.
- Mark bracket positions: Hold the cabinet (with help) against the wall at the desired height. Use a pencil to mark the screw holes through the mounting brackets. Use a level to ensure marks are horizontal.
- Drill pilot holes: At the marked points, drill pilot holes suitable for your wall type and the included wall plugs.
- Mount the cabinet: With assistance, lift the cabinet and align the mounting brackets with the pilot holes. Insert and tighten the screws firmly into the wall plugs. Do not overtighten.
- Final check: Gently pull on the cabinet to ensure it is firmly attached. Open and close the door to check operation.
CAUTION! The weight of the cabinet and its contents must be fully supported by the wall. If in doubt, consult a professional.
Adjusting Shelves
The shelves are adjustable to accommodate items of different heights.
- Remove all items from the shelf.
- Lift the shelf up and tilt it to disengage from the shelf supports (pegs).
- Remove the plastic shelf supports from their current holes.
- Insert the supports into another set of pre-drilled holes at your desired height. Ensure both sides are at the same level.
- Place the shelf back onto the supports, ensuring it sits flat and secure.
Note: Do not exceed the maximum load per shelf as indicated in the specifications.
Use and Maintenance
- Soft-close door: Close the door gently; the mechanism will guide it shut quietly. Do not slam.
- Cleaning: Wipe the exterior and interior with a soft, damp cloth. For the mirror, use a standard glass cleaner. Avoid abrasive cleaners or scouring pads.
- Avoid moisture: While designed for bathroom use, avoid direct, prolonged water exposure on the joints and particleboard edges. Wipe dry after condensation.
- Weight limit: Distribute weight evenly. Do not overload shelves.
WARNING! Do not hang heavy items on the door or use the handle to pull yourself up.
Technical Specifications
- Article Number: 402.176.77
- Design: HEMNES series
- Color: White
- Dimensions (WxHxD): 60 cm x 72 cm x 17 cm
- Door material: Mirror glass
- Frame material: Particleboard, Fiberboard, Acrylic paint
- Max load per shelf: 5 kg
- Total max load: 15 kg (including cabinet weight)
- Hinge type: Adjustable, soft-closing
- Required wall fixing: Solid wall or appropriate hollow-wall anchors
Troubleshooting
| Symptom | Possible Cause | Corrective Action |
| Door does not close smoothly | Hinges misaligned | Adjust hinge screws with a screwdriver. Check if cabinet is level on the wall. |
| Cabinet feels loose on wall | Insufficient wall fixings | Ensure screws are tight and anchored in wall studs or proper hollow-wall anchors. Re-mount if necessary. |
| Shelf wobbles or sags | Overloaded or supports not fully inserted | Reduce weight on shelf. Ensure shelf supports are fully pushed into the holes and shelf is properly seated. |
| Mirror appears cloudy | Bathroom steam residue | Clean with a glass cleaner and soft cloth. Improve bathroom ventilation. |
| Cam lock won't tighten | Parts not aligned | Disassemble step, ensure parts are flush and aligned correctly before tightening cam lock. |
